Concrete Mix Guide
- 2500 PSI Suitable for sidewalks and light-duty applications.
- 3000 PSI Standard for residential driveways and foundations.
- 3500 PSI Commercial applications and heavy traffic areas.
- 4000 PSI Structural elements and high-stress applications.
